Specific Post

Number 0072575
Title Chief, Water Resources, Development and Management Service (AGLW)
Grade D-1
Department/Division Agriculture Department, Land and Water Development Division
Duty Station Location Rome, Italy
 

Summary of Functions

Under the general supervision of the Director of the Division, the incumbent will:
  • provide leadership, including technical, economic and policy advice and development/investment programme formulation, for the Organization's work on integrated water resources development and management in agriculture (water harvesting and water saving practices, appropriate small-scale and low-cost irrigation technologies and methods, modernization of water institutions and infrastructure, transboundary water management, sound water policy formulation including water pricing) and on the information, institutions and systems required for monitoring and analyzing world water resources utilization in agriculture.
  • Plan and manage the use of resources in support of programmes and projects in water resources development and management, ensuring the coherence and technical quality of the normative and operational work.
  • Ensure liaison and integration with programmes of the Land and Plant Nutrient and Soil Fertility Management of the Division, as well as with colleagues in plant production and animal health.
  • Maintain effective working relationship with relevant partners within and outside the Organization.
  • Guide, supervise and evaluate the work of the staff of the services.
  • Ensure provision of technical advice, information and support to FAO Members, UN and specialized agencies, and global, regional and national bodies, including inter-governmental fora for the discussion and negotiation of agreements, codes, standards and good management and practices in water resources development and management.
